What a fabulous day touring Tokyo with our guide, Megumi. A native of Tokyo, she took us all over town, hopping from place to place on the ubiquitous Tokyo Metro. (We are experienced international travelers, but without a guide we could not possibly have seen as much, or learned as much about Tokyo and Japanese culture.) She met us at our hotel, and we rode the metro to the Tokyo Outer Market/ Fish market - from there to a lively shopping area. Now it was lunch time - Meggy took us to an area with many small restaurants and we enjoyed interesting Japanese fare made in front of us on a teppan. Along the way we also visited a number of temples and gardens, and learned about the proper way to approach a temple, to pray, and leave a request for good fortune. Along our walks and over lunch we spent a lot of time learning about life in Tokyo and for Japanese youth. Megumi was so knowledgeable and personable. We had a fantastic day. Highly recommended!!
